Grasping the Differences Between Prescription and Over-the-Counter Medications
Wiki Article
Navigating the world of medications can be complex, especially when determining between prescription and over-the-counter options. Prescription medications are formulated to treat defined medical conditions and require a order from a authorized healthcare professional. These medications undergo rigorous testing and are monitored by government agencies to ensure safety.
On the other hand, over-the-counter products are purchasable without a authorization and are intended to alleviate common symptoms. These preparations undergo more lenient testing and regulation, making them more readily obtainable to the general public.

The Impact of Compounding Pharmacies on Personalized Medicine
Personalized medicine is rapidly transforming healthcare, customizing treatment plans to individual patients. In this evolving landscape, compounding pharmacies play a essential role by providing customized medications that meet the needs of unique patient specifications.
Traditional pharmaceutical manufacturing often produces medications in narrow dosage forms and strengths, which may not always correspond with a patient's specific requirements. Compounding pharmacies bridge this gap by preparing medications in various formulations, dosages, and flavor combinations to optimize patient compliance.
- Furthermore, compounding pharmacies can incorporate specific ingredients into medications to address underlying conditions more effectively. For instance, a compounder may formulate a medication that blends multiple therapies into a single dosage form for increased convenience.
- Finally, compounding pharmacies play an fundamental role in personalized medicine by empowering healthcare providers to provide customized treatment options that enhance patient results.
Pharmaceutical Raw Materials: The Foundation of Medication
Active Pharmaceutical Ingredients (APIs), also known as the active components, are fundamental constituents in the development of drugs. These compounds demonstrate specific biological actions that combat various diseases or medical conditions. APIs undergo rigorous testing and validation procedures to ensure their effectiveness and suitability for human use.
- Additionally, APIs are accountable for the medical effects of medications.
- Various types of APIs exist, extending from small molecules to large proteins.
- The choice of an API depends on the specific disease being treated and the desired therapeutic effect.

Customizing Pharmaceutical Solutions Through Compounding
Compounding pharmacy is a specialized field of pharmacy that involves creating custom medications tailored to individual needs. Unlike traditional pharmacies that dispense pre-made medications, compounding pharmacies formulate ingredients to create personalized formulations based on patient requirements. This allows for enhanced customization in addressing diverse health concerns. Compounding pharmacies can prepare medications in different strengths, such as creams, gels, capsules, and even liquid solutions. They also accommodate patients with allergies or sensitivities to certain ingredients in commercially available medications.
- Furthermore, compounding pharmacies can offer specialized medications for pediatric patients and pets, ensuring that they receive the appropriate dosage and formulation.
